Gamesindustry.biz has posted an interesting story that reveals that Americans have spend over one billion dollars in online game subscriptions.

The NPD Group has released data indicating that the value of US online game subscriptions exceeds USD 1 billion annually.

This finding was based on data gathered between October 2007 and March 2008. The NPD also said that 11 million people subscribe to online games each month.

"Now that NPD can estimate the value of the subscription market, it's clear that there is a sizable chunk of revenue being generated by PC gaming beyond what is reflected in retail sales," said NPD analyst Anita Frazier.

Other analysts and execs have previously suggested that data showing a decline in PC sales does not reflect a true picture of the business because it does not account for digital distribution and online subscription sales.

NPD also analysed the demographics, finding that the majority of gaming website players are females over 35 years of age, while MMO players are largely males under age 35.

Interesting is the ranking from NPD of the top MMOs for this 1st quarter of the year in terms of subscribers


1. World of Warcraft

2. RuneScape

3. Lord of the Rings Online

4. Final Fantasy XI

5. City of Heroes
